Job description

Overview
The Financial Analyst primarily supports the mission of the Finance Department by updating and maintaining financial and statistical information. The Financial Analyst proficiently uses financial data systems to produce standard and custom reports to support financial decisions throughout the hospital.
Responsibilities
  1. Performs General Ledger account analysis, journal entries and reconciliations as assigned.
  2. Assist in the preparation of month end financial processing including journal entries, variance analysis, reporting and recommendations for financial improvement.
  3. Creates and maintains financial trends and based on analysis makes recommendations to leadership on how to improve financial performance and decision-making.
  4. Gathers Authority operating statistics and ensures their accuracy and records into financial systems.
  5. Performs special projects, feasibility studies and financial analysis associated with current and new programs.
  6. Performs governmental and industry-specific financial and informational surveys.
  7. Performs cash count audits.
  8. Prepares and reconciles balance sheet and journal entries.
  9. Provides as a back up to the payroll system and payroll processing and understands the payroll and payroll tax regulations.
  10. Must be able to calculate wages, salaries and other compensation based on hours, attendance and other relevant factors.
  11. Must be able to calculate and deduct taxes, including state, federal and local income taxes, as well as social security and Medicare taxes.
  12. Holds monthly operating reviews for department leaders to identify financial opportunities to provide to senior leadership.
  13. Assist in the preparation of the strategic planning and rolling forecast tool.
  14. Serves as backup for productivity reporting.
  15. Serves as backup for the operating budget and understands the inner workings of the operating budget.
  16. Prepares payroll taxes.
  17. Prepares Physician Forgivable loan schedule and budget.
  18. Completes W2 processing and responsible for compliance of the W2 processing.
  19. Will provide customer service to the organization answering payroll requests and being able to assist employees in understanding payroll deductions.

Qualifications
Bachelor of Business Administration, Bachelors in Accounting, or equivalent degree. Two to four years of accounting and/or payroll experience preferred.
Strong skills in operating software systems and understanding the inner workings of a software system.
Must have strong ability to analyze data, identify patters and draw conclusions.
Must have excellent communication skills in order to work with multiple layers of the organization.
Must be able to read, write legibly, speak, and comprehend English.
